Protein Name: Iron-responsive element-binding protein 2

UniprotKB/SwissProt ID: IREB2_HUMAN (P48200)

Gene Name: IREB2

Organism: Homo sapiens (Human).

Function: RNA-binding protein that binds to iron-responsive elements (IRES), which are stem-loop structures found in the 5'- UTR of ferritin, and delta aminolevulinic acid synthase mRNAs, and in the 3'-UTR of transferrin receptor mRNA. Binding to the IRE element in ferritin results in the repression of its mRNA translation. Binding of the protein to the transferrin receptor mRNA inhibits the degradation of this otherwise rapidly degraded mRNA.
